I'm trying to help a friend that is setting up multiple XOOPS sites at the same time. He's starting a portal where users can access different clan websites for different online games. He is trying to do this by starting with a main starting page at his root domain (www.ralogames.com) which will contain links to different clan sites which he's got running on different subdomains (example: wow.ralogames.com). On each subdomain, he's installing a separate instance of Xoops. One thing the sites have in common is that they are all sharing the same database, just using different prefixes for the database table names.

Is there a way to have users register on the main site and have their user information available for each of the subdomain sites to use?
